Having already been successfully evaluated on land in 2020 and 2021, the HELMA-P system has proven to be as effective and accurate in neutralizing hostile drones at sea. These tests pave the way for further development of the prototype with the aim of integrating it into Navy vessels in the future.
The integration of drones into operations represents a significant evolution in conflicts, particularly in naval combat. At sea, aerial drones can be employed to monitor, disrupt, or attack ships and aircraft. The Navy is fully engaged in anti-drone warfare research conducted with the other branches of the military and the DGA, with the goal of acquiring specific capabilities.
